What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Denver to Doha?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Denver to Doha cl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

If you are looking for a flight deal from Denver to Doha, look for departures on Sundays and avoid leaving on a Friday, as it's usually the priciest day. When flying back from Doha, Wednesday is the cheapest day to fly and Thursday is the most expensive.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Denver to Doha?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Denver to Doha,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Denver to Doha is January, where tickets cost $769 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are December and June, where the average cost of round-trip tickets is $2,064 and $1,891 respectively.

  • What is the Hacker Fare option on flights from Denver to Doha?

    Hacker Fares allow you to combine one-way tickets in order to save you money over a traditional round-trip ticket. You could then fly to Doha with an airline and back to Denver with another airline. Booking your flights between Denver and DOH can sometimes prove cheaper using this method.
